We identified 52 emerging topics in academic publications and 34 topics in industry after mining more than 100,000 academic articles and patents on energy storage.
Aiming to bring a better understanding to the field of energy storage and observe the gaps that separate the emerging trends in academia and industry, the present article leverages bibliometric methods to detect research fronts and emerging technologies by analyzing academic articles and patents on energy storage.

The development of energy storage technology has been classified into electromechanical, mechanical, electromagnetic, thermodynamics, chemical, and hybrid methods. The current study identifies potential technologies, operational framework, comparison analysis, and practical characteristics.

Energy Storage Technology is one of the major components of renewable energy integration and decarbonization of world energy systems. It significantly benefits addressing ancillary power services, power quality stability, and power supply reliability.
It highlights the importance of considering multiple factors, including technical performance, economic viability, scalability, and system integration, in selecting ESTs. The need for continued research and development, policy support, and collaboration between energy stakeholders is emphasized to drive further advancements in energy storage.
